A German entrepreneur plans to launch the world's first smokers' airline next year, promising a return to the times before planes became smoke-free zones.
Alexander Schoppmann, a former stockbroker, is seeking the start-up cash for Smintair - Smoker's International Airways.

On its website Smintair promises to "bring back the exclusivity in flying encountered in the 1960s".
